About James J. Kenny
James J. Kenny is a scholar working on Immunology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Molecular Biology, Oncology and Epidemiology, having authored 53 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include T-cell and B-cell Immunology (33 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(22 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(16 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(13 papers), Galectins and Cancer Biology (6 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(6 papers), CAR-T cell therapy research (5 papers) and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(1.1k citations), Transplantation (49 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(232 citations), Immunology and Allergy (60 citations) and Hematology (85 citations). James J. Kenny has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Terry B. Strom, Xin Xiao Zheng, Dan L. Longo, Nicolas Degauque, Vijay K. Kuchroo, Dale T. Umetsu, Rosemarie H. DeKruyff, Randy Fischer, Christophe Mariat and G Guelde.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Immunology, International Immunology, Cellular Immunology, European Journal of Immunology and Current topics in microbiology and immunology.
